Government employees in the India are the employees working with the Union Government of India. There are around 56 ministries and departments in Government of India employing around four million eight hundred sixty-seven thousand employees.

Statistics
Government employees in the union government in 56 ministries[1] and departments under latter as of 1 July 2023 has 48.67 lakhs working employees and about 77 lakhs retired employees on rolls.[2] Indian Railways with 1.3 million employees has highest number of employees in union government.[3]
Benefits
Government employees in the India are entitled to following benefits:[4][5]
- Pension
- Leave encashment
- Gratuity on Death
- Medical facilities under Union Government Health Scheme
Single male employees and female employees in the Union government are eligible for child care leave for 730 days.[6]

Vacancies
Union government has 9.64 lakh vacancies in various departments of Government of India as on 1 July 2023.[9]
